Economy & Jobs
Tempe residents earn a median household income of $77,643 , which is 3% above the national average of $75,149.
Per capita income is $42,371. The unemployment rate stands at 4.0% (11% above the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 8.0%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 142,693 business establishments, including 9,181 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in Tempe is $421,900 , 50% above the national median of $281,900.
Zillow estimates the typical home at $466,198. Median rent is $1,623/month, with 30.9%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 100.7 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1983.
Safety & Crime
Tempe reports 452 violent crimes per 100,000 residents
, which is 19% above the national average of 380/100K.
Property crime is 3,776/100K. The murder rate is 4.1/100K.
Education
49.5% of adults in Tempe hold a bachelor's degree or higher
(47% above the national average).
93.8%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.4/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
Tempe has an average annual temperature of 75°F (24°C).
Winters average 50°F in January while summers reach 101°F in July. The area gets 347 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 9.3 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 45.
